#d2eb01 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d2eb01 is composed of 82.4% red, 92.2%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.6%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 66.4 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 46.3%. #d2eb01 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ff02 with #a5d700. Closest websafe color is: #ccff00.

#d2eb01 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d2eb01 has RGB values of R:210, G:235,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:1,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 13822721.
